January 12, 2024 - Immediately after opening this wine, it showed beautiful fragrances of blackberries, violets, and Asian spices. With aeration more ripe fruit aromas were dominant including plums and prunes. It was nicely balanced despite the high alcohol content (15.5%). This is lovely at this point in its evolution but it also has the structure and fruit to last for another decade or more.
